Liz Truss refuses to rule out Roman Abramovich sanction as 'oligarch hit list' compiled Chelsea owner Roman Abramovich could still face sanctions in the wake of Russia's invasion on Ukraine - despite relinquishing the "stewardship and care" of the club https://www.mirror.co.uk/sport/football/news/Chelsea-roman-abramovich-sanctions-truss-26341909 Foreign Secretary Lizz Truss has refused to rule out slapping Chelsea owner Roman Abramovich with sanctions in the wake of Russia's invasion on Ukraine. Abramovich made headlines on Saturday evening when he released a statement announcing that he was relinquishing the "stewardship and care" of the club to the Blues charitable foundation until further notice. The 55-year-old allegedly has links with Vladimir Putin - something he denies - and is one of many Russian oligarchs who could be sanctioned in the coming weeks as Europe bids to deter the ongoing invasion of Ukraine. Prime Minister Boris Johnson had, wrongfully, claimed earlier this week that Abramovich had already been subjected to sanctions. However, Truss refused to rule out the Chelsea chief when she was asked specifically about Abramovich on Sunday morning. "This week we'll be introducing the economic crime bill which will create a lot more transparency around the structures of these companies and make it much clearer what is going on," Truss told Sky News. "I've compiled a hit list of these oligarchs...I'm not going to say who is on the list, but what I can tell you is there are over 100 billionaires in Russia; we have compiled a hit list of these oligarchs, we're working through and putting the cases together and every few weeks we will sanction new oligarchs. "There will be a rolling program of sanctions, we will go through the hit list. We're targeting oligarchs private jets, we'll be targeting their properties, we'll be targeting other possessions that they have and there will be nowhere to hide." Labour MP Chris Bryant had called for Abramovich to face sanctions earlier this week after Putin went ahead with plans to attack Ukraine. Bryant claimed that Abramovich should be banned from owning a football club in the country and made further calls for the billionaire's assets to be seized.
